Join our growing team as a Hospice Care Consultant (HCC) - a strategic sales representative who champions our mission while developing strong, lasting relationships with key referral partners in the healthcare community.
As a brand ambassador, you will:
- Educate, inform, and inspire confidence in our services, so that the right patients are referred at the right time
- Identify new referral opportunities by calling on hospitals, home health agencies, skilled nursing facilities, assisted living communities, clinics, and physician offices
- Engage in meaningful conversations with healthcare professionals about patient needs and how hospice care can support quality of life
- Plan and execute strategic marketing initiatives to increase awareness and drive referral growth
- Represent our organization at community events, professional associations, and educational in-services to promote our services
- Serve as a resource and advocate for patients and families, ensuring they understand hospice options and the benefits of early referrals
What You Bring
You’re a results-driven, self-motivated professional who thrives on relationship-building, strategy, and heart-centered service. You have a deep understanding of the healthcare landscape and bring consultative marketing experience to the table. You're confident working independently and collaboratively with both clinical and operational teams.
- Bachelor's degree in business, marketing, communications or equivalent experience
- Minimum 2 years in healthcare sales, business development, or referral marketing
- Strong existing relationships with physicians, hospitals, skilled nursing facilities or home health professionals
- Prior experience in hospice, palliative care, or home health is a plus
- Excellent communication, presentation, and time-management skills
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and CRM platforms
- Sensitivity to the needs of terminally ill patients and their families
- Proven track record of meeting or exceeding admissions and census targets

At Gentiva, it is our privilege to offer compassionate care in the comfort of wherever our patients call home. We are a national leader in hospice care, palliative care, home health care, and advanced illness management, with nearly 600 locations and thousands of dedicated clinicians across 38 states.
Our place is by the side of those who need us – from helping people recover from illness, injury, or surgery in the comfort of their homes to guiding patients and their families through the physical, emotional, and spiritual effects of a serious illness or terminal diagnosis.
Our nationwide reach is powered by a family of trusted brands that include:
- Hospice care: Gentiva Hospice, Emerald Coast Hospice Care, Heartland Hospice, Hospice Plus, New Century Hospice, Regency SouthernCare, SouthernCare Hospice Services, SouthernCare New Beacon
- Palliative care: Empatia Palliative Care, Emerald Coast Palliative Care
- Home health care: Heartland Home Health
- Advanced illness management: Illumia Health
With corporate headquarters in Atlanta, Georgia, and providers delivering care across the U.S., we are proud to offer rewarding careers in a collaborative environment where inspiring achievements are recognized – and kindness is celebrated.
